A child left alone with a fallen branch, a patch of mud, and a pile of loose stones will usually invent three different games before an adult finishes explaining the rules of one. That instinct is exactly what a natural play area is designed to protect, rather than replace with fixed equipment that only does one thing.

A natural play area is an outdoor space that uses loose, varied materials, such as logs, sand, water, and plants, instead of fixed manufactured equipment, to encourage open-ended play, physical activity, and sensory exploration. Research on outdoor risky play consistently links this kind of naturalized environment to better physical coordination, stronger risk-assessment skills, and improved social interaction compared to standardized playground equipment.

Why open-ended materials matter more than fixed equipment

Fixed playground equipment, a slide, a swing set, does exactly one thing regardless of who uses it. Loose natural materials do the opposite: a branch becomes a sword, a bridge, or a fishing rod depending entirely on what the child brings to it that day. Research on naturalized playspaces has found that varied terrain, uneven surfaces, craggy features, and shifting materials like sand or water specifically encourage more physically intense and more diverse movement than standardized equipment offers.

What the research actually says about risky play

“Risky play” sounds alarming out of context, but the research behind it is fairly consistent: supervised risk-taking in outdoor play is associated with better physical activity levels, stronger social competence, and improved cognitive development in children, according to reviews of outdoor adventure and nature-based play research. The key shift in how professionals design these spaces is a move from risk elimination toward risk-benefit assessment, a structured method that weighs the developmental value of a challenging feature, a climbing log, an uneven path, against its actual injury risk, rather than removing anything with any risk at all.

This doesn’t mean an unsupervised free-for-all. It means the design intentionally keeps some manageable challenge in the space (a log to balance on, a slope to navigate) rather than flattening every surface and rounding every edge, since that manageable challenge is where the coordination and judgment benefits actually come from.

Core design elements that make a natural play area work

A few recurring elements show up across most well-reviewed natural play designs. Diverse materials, wood, stone, sand, and water, stimulate different senses and support tactile learning in a way a single rubber surface cannot. Interactive features such as water pumps, informal climbing structures, and balance logs develop fine motor skills and problem-solving through repeated, self-directed use rather than instruction. Seasonal planting adds a layer that fixed equipment can never offer: children observing the same space change texture and color across the year build an intuitive sense of natural cycles that a static structure can’t teach.

Safety in this context means something more specific than “risk-free.” Soft, impact-absorbing ground surfaces under climbing features, well-maintained natural materials replaced before they rot or splinter, and clear sightlines for supervising adults all reduce the chance of a serious injury while leaving the manageable, developmentally useful risk intact.

Designing for children of different abilities

Universal design principles, ramps, tactile paths, and sensory garden elements, ensure a natural play area works for children with different physical or sensory needs rather than defaulting to a single ability profile. Fragrant plantings and simple sound-producing installations extend the sensory range of the space for children who engage with it primarily through smell or hearing rather than sight or movement.

Involving parents, caregivers, and children themselves in the design process, rather than finalizing a plan without local input, tends to produce spaces that better reflect how a specific community actually wants to use the area. Open layouts with good visibility across the site also reduce opportunities for bullying or exclusion, since isolated corners are harder for supervising adults to monitor.

FAQ

Is a natural play area less safe than a standard playground?

Not when designed properly. Risk-benefit assessment keeps genuinely dangerous hazards out while intentionally preserving manageable, developmentally useful challenges, an approach supported by current research on child development rather than a relaxed attitude toward safety.

What age range benefits most from natural play spaces?

Research on naturalized playspaces has looked closely at younger children in particular, though the open-ended, loose-parts approach scales well across a wide age range, since the same materials support different levels of complexity depending on the child.

Do natural play areas require more maintenance than standard playgrounds?

Often yes, since natural materials like wood and plants need periodic replacement or upkeep that manufactured equipment doesn’t, though this maintenance is generally less costly than replacing damaged manufactured play structures.

How can a natural play area be made accessible to children with mobility challenges?

Wide, firm pathways, ramps instead of steps where terrain allows, and sensory elements that don’t require climbing all help ensure the space works for children with different physical abilities.
